Send us Fan MailOne of the most innovative thinkers of the 20th century was the polymath Rene Girard. His theory about mimetic desire, mimetic rivalry and the scapegoating mechanism have had a huge effect across various disciplines, from economics, sociology and theology.  He even inspired the Pay Pal founder Peter Thiel to make the first investment in Facebook.  Bishop Robert Barron think he will become known as a 20th Century Church Father
